diff options
author | Andy Huibers <andyhuibers@google.com> | 2014-08-29 19:07:25 +0000 |
---|---|---|
committer | Android Git Automerger <android-git-automerger@android.com> | 2014-08-29 19:07:25 +0000 |
commit | 5537c7c145c8be2289772910eb4a60b43de8c30f (patch) | |
tree | 4b34f2044c989c9bf2e23d5370a16b5bb03fe91a | |
parent | 25c45cca5f0ee247554d26a3376096ed5c8ec010 (diff) | |
parent | f73c6cf2f04451ba4517abccd36a114667c69ae3 (diff) | |
download | android_frameworks_ex-5537c7c145c8be2289772910eb4a60b43de8c30f.tar.gz android_frameworks_ex-5537c7c145c8be2289772910eb4a60b43de8c30f.tar.bz2 android_frameworks_ex-5537c7c145c8be2289772910eb4a60b43de8c30f.zip |
am f73c6cf2: Add ability to reset focus and metering regions using API1.
* commit 'f73c6cf2f04451ba4517abccd36a114667c69ae3':
Add ability to reset focus and metering regions using API1.
-rw-r--r-- | camera2/portability/src/com/android/ex/camera2/portability/AndroidCameraAgentImpl.java | 4 |
1 files changed, 4 insertions, 0 deletions
diff --git a/camera2/portability/src/com/android/ex/camera2/portability/AndroidCameraAgentImpl.java b/camera2/portability/src/com/android/ex/camera2/portability/AndroidCameraAgentImpl.java index f8a2e38..41ad971 100644 --- a/camera2/portability/src/com/android/ex/camera2/portability/AndroidCameraAgentImpl.java +++ b/camera2/portability/src/com/android/ex/camera2/portability/AndroidCameraAgentImpl.java @@ -612,11 +612,15 @@ class AndroidCameraAgentImpl extends CameraAgent { if (mCapabilities.supports(CameraCapabilities.Feature.FOCUS_AREA)) { if (settings.getFocusAreas().size() != 0) { parameters.setFocusAreas(settings.getFocusAreas()); + } else { + parameters.setFocusAreas(null); } } if (mCapabilities.supports(CameraCapabilities.Feature.METERING_AREA)) { if (settings.getMeteringAreas().size() != 0) { parameters.setMeteringAreas(settings.getMeteringAreas()); + } else { + parameters.setMeteringAreas(null); } } if (settings.getCurrentFlashMode() != CameraCapabilities.FlashMode.NO_FLASH) { |